The Thredbo landslide was a catastrophic landslide that occurred at the village and ski resort of Thredbo, New South Wales, Australia, on 30 July 1997. Two ski lodges were destroyed and 18 people died. Stuart Diver was the only survivor. See more At 11:30 pm on Wednesday, 30 July 1997, a landslide destroyed the Bimbadeen and Carinya Lodges at the Thredbo Alpine Village in New South Wales. WebHouses and other structures may be situated on or near the source area or run-out path of such features. The landslide at Thredbo, New South Wales, in 1997 became a debris flow which destroyed two buildings and claimed 18 lives. It was the worst landslide disaster in Australian history, and the ground failure was attributed to a leaking water main.
